Tory Burch has an employee rating of 3.3 out of 5 stars, based on 1,460 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Tory Burch employ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.4 stars).

Pros

I'd have to say that all of the girls we're really fun and friendly. With such a small team, you can't help but to establish that family feel. The company really tried to add in little perks and competitions during the holidays to get the team in true Holiday spirit.

Cons

Like any other major retailor, Holidays and weekends require long hours and late closings. It doesn't help that you also have to abide by Mall holiday hours.
